About The Position

Responsible for the administration and compliance activities of Clarks Foreign Trade Zone (FTZ) . Oversee the accuracy of the inventory and customs records and is the subject matter expert for FTZ inquires and interacts with Customs Port Director & Officers for the Port of Harrisburg, PA.

Responsibilities

  • Daily filing of zone admission.
  • Prepare and file the weekly customs entry, weekly entry estimate, and in bond document creation to support export from the FTZ
  • Coordination of Customs issues for inbound foreign goods and Processing and verifying FTZ related data & Interdepartmental coordination with other departments impacted by imports
  • Validate data within the FTZ Integration Point Inventory Record Keeping, including verification and application of assist values
  • Organize and maintain all required document for US Customs.
  • Maintain the FTZ manual and all documented procedures.
  • Inventory reconciliation and verification of inventory transactions which includes preparation of annual FTZ Board reports
  • Perform all system testing of the FTZ software to include data interfaces, data integrity and system functionality for all software upgrades prior to implementation into the live production system.
  • Serve as a liaison between the company, CBP, and other government agencies
  • Support annual FTZ inspection with CBP
  • Develop and implement procedures to ensure compliance with FTZ regulations and CBP regulations
  • Prepare and submit required reports, including the FTZ Annual Report
  • Stay up-to-date on changes in customs regulations and trade agreements
